Moses has gone backwards this year but backing him to turn it around next year

Dont think Mahoney is any where near ready

Dont think Bev is any where near ready for FB

King seems backup quality this - did look good last year

Kaysa seems like a good kid but just does not have the passing or vision for a first grade hooker

Smith is not a starting hooker or fullback. Could be 5:8 or 14.

would like to see how Salmon goes in first grade

Guth not sure about. On one hand he has the instincts and fitness for a fullback. On the other hand he is someone you want in the thick of it. Unless we have a better option for fullback I would have Guth there. We have other viable options for 5:8.

Norman is playing well but he wants to be the dominant half and does not seem to be able to make the right decisions, also for the sake of good club culture think we would be better without him. Moses has not been better at making decisions in the red zone this year - but would give him more time. Norman on the other hand has had his chances - is getting better but not good enough
